I just installed the factory spoiler

I got a factory spoiler from local dealer and installed it myself.

The hardest part was finding 8 and 10 mm drill bits.
I found all but the 10mm and finally realized that there is a US bit that is equivalent 9.9mm.

You will also need a round file and touchup paint.

The paint is used to make sure you do not get rust were you drill holes are made.
Need to make four 10mm holes and two 8mm holes. Start with small drill and work you way up as per instructions.

The Mazda factory kit comes with two heavy-duty truck shocks. They were easy to replace. I believe they are necessary.

The whole job took less than hour.

The advantage to have the dealer do it is insurance against messing the job up and needing to replace the truck lid. I am assuming that the dealer will replace the trunk lid if they blow it.

The advantage for doing the job your self is that you can make sure that the holes are sealed with touch up paint (the dealer may skip that step) and saving money.
